What is wrong with my screen colors

I dropped the macbook a short distance in a bookbag and now a spectrum of colors that are supposed to be a certain shade of black or something are red instead. What could be the problem.

one of the obvious answers is " you dropped it ". Most of the important connectors in the MacBook unibody have clips to hold them in place. But depending on how hard it dropped it could have shifted. If you are not comfortable inside your computer I would have someone who is, check and re-secure any loose or questionable connectors. The one under the screen is hopefully not the problem as you have to remove the glass to get at it.

That would be the starting place for me. But please do not go into the laptop if you are not aware of what your doing. And be static aware. Good luck
